Green Online Casino Payment Options

When players gamble online, they do not need to use physical discs or other physical forms of payment. This reduces the use of plastics and other unrecyclable materials thereby saving the environment. Deposits and winnings are carried out over the internet so there is no need for paper or other physical materials. This is in direct contrast to state lotteries where a big cheque is printed out among other materially wasteful things. The diversity of available payment options also gives players choices when selecting the best option to use. Therefore, going green does not affect the efficiency of the online casinos.

Digital Documentation

Digital documentation is another key area where online casinos save the planet. Unlike their traditional counterparts that use paper for recording information, everything is done digitally. This is done both for players and regulators. Forms and other important documents are filled and signed electronically, while players register at online casinos using digital means. Shifting to digital documentation has created a more secure and reliable way to store information while improving the convenience of players. On the plus side, it allows online casinos to reduce their dependence on paper and move closer to their green energy goals.

Lowered Travel and Transportation

When players gamble at physical casinos, they have to travel or commute to the venue. They do this using a car, train, bus, or airplane. Each of these methods of transportation adds to the amount of pollution which affects the environment. Giving players an option to game on their mobile devices, reduces the need for players to travel long distances to enjoy the casino experience. Server and Backend Optimization

Online casinos run on servers where data and other valuable pieces of information are stored. Traditionally, it is common knowledge that these servers consume a lot of money. Therefore, reducing the server energy expenditure helps online casinos go green while reducing their cost of operation. They can do this through using server farms that use green technology to power their infrastructure. If they already have their operations in energy-intensive data centers, they can draw up a concrete plan to pivot their operations to an energy-efficient solution. If a casino is powered by half of the energy intensity of regular data farms, it reduces the global carbon footprint. Furthermore, online casinos should use materials that are energy-efficient and can help alleviate the carbon concerns in various parts of the business backend.
